Attendance: 13,598 This was the third meeting between OhioState and Tennessee State. Ohio State won the previous two, both inColumbus, the last coming by a 94-73 score, Dec. 28, 2002. With thewin, Ohio State improves to 17-0 all-time against opponents fromthe Ohio Valley Conference. With the win, Ohio State remained oneof 12 undefeated teams in Division I. The other 11 are Illinois(12-0), Duke (11-0), Florida (11-0), Washington (9-0)*, Clemson(11-0), Pittsburgh (8-0), Connecticut (8-0)*, George Washington(8-0), Villanova (8-0), Texas A&M (8-0) and Indiana State(8-0). *-play tonight With the win, Ohio State improves to 311-100when playing as a ranked team in the AP Poll, including a 9-1 markagainst non-conference opponents at VCA. With the win, Ohio Stateimproves to 8-0 for the first time since the 1990-91 season whenthe Buckeyes started 17-0. The 8-0 start is only the fourth for theBuckeyes since the 1905-06 season. With the win, Ohio Stateimproves to 14-0 in non-conference games at Value City Arena underThad Matta. The Buckeyes are 19-3 overall in non-conference gamesunder Matta. With the win, Ohio State improves to 58-6 all-time innon-conference games at VCA. Ohio State has held opponents under 50percent shooting in each game this season. Jamar Butler tied acareer-high with seven assists, a mark he set twice earlier thisseason against Norfolk State and Belmont. Butler has notched atleast five assists in each of the last four games. Ohio State wenton a 19-2 run covering 5:12 from 9:11 to 3:59 to take a 35-28first-half lead. The Buckeyes are now 16-2 when Je’Kel Foster hitsthree or more 3-pointers and 17-1 when he reaches 10 or morepoints. Foster hit three 3-pointers and had 19 points in the game.Ohio State’s 40 first-half points marked the third time this seasonthe Buckeyes have scored at least 40 in the first-half. TheBuckeyes scored 40 against Chicago State and 46 against VirginiaTech.
